    One night class on bearings -Put on by The Bike House Coop. ...bring your bike!

    Awaken your bike from its winter slumber and brush off your tune-up skills with an evening class on bike BEARINGS!

    Join us the evening of Weds March 20 on the Colony Club patio to review how bearings work, different types of bearings, and rebuilding hubs, bottom brackets, headsets and test your new knowledge on your own bike.

    $20 class fee includes one drink at the Colony Club.
